A clear, fearless, and deeply patriotic examination of America's retreat - and a roadmap for how ordinary citizens can still reverse it.
The Eagle Is Dying is not another partisan screed. It is a sober, meticulously sourced diagnosis of the five structural wounds weakening the United States right now - civic disengagement, fiscal insolvency, foreign‑policy retreat, institutional erosion, and a widening, destabilizing inequality. Drawing on data from the Congressional Budget Office, the Federal Reserve, the IMF, the Social Security Trustees, and other nonpartisan institutions, the book cuts through noise, outrage, and misinformation to show the reader what is actually happening beneath the surface of American life.
But this book does something more daring. In its second part, it extends each of these wounds 250 years into the future - to the year 2276 - not to predict America's fate, but to make the consequences of today's choices vivid enough to feel. The scenes are fictional; the trajectories are real. The result is a rare work of nonfiction that makes long‑term trends impossible to ignore.
Early readers across the political spectrum - nurses, farmers, CEOs, teachers, ministers, Republicans, Democrats, independents - describe the book the same way: honest, uncomfortable, and unexpectedly hopeful.
Because Part Three delivers what most books on decline never do: proven solutions. Not theories, not clever inventions, but real models already working in peer democracies and American states - from Switzerland's debt brake to bipartisan entitlement reforms, from civic‑renewal practices to institutional repair strategies. The book argues that America's problems are not mysterious and not unsolvable. What is missing is courage, not knowledge.
